Core Insights - The article highlights the successful collaboration between the innovative company Songyan Power and the production team of CCTV's Spring Festival Gala, showcasing advanced bionic technology through the creation of a lifelike humanoid robot that performed alongside real actors [1][8]. Group 1: Technological Achievements - Songyan Power's bionic team was tasked with creating a 1:1 scale humanoid robot to replicate a real actor for the Spring Festival Gala, which was both an exciting and challenging endeavor due to the tight timeline [3]. - The team utilized advanced techniques, including a sixfold increase in motor control frequency, to ensure smooth facial expressions and developed a custom expression generation system capable of mimicking subtle human emotions [3][4]. - The humanoid robot was enhanced with additional degrees of freedom in the neck to allow for more natural movements, contributing to a more lifelike performance [4]. Group 2: Performance Challenges - The performance space for the Spring Festival Gala was limited, requiring precise movements from the humanoid robots to avoid collisions, which posed a significant challenge for the technical team [5]. - To address spatial constraints, the team created a replica rehearsal space to practice movements, ensuring that the robots could perform without errors during the live show [5]. Group 3: Artistic Expression - The team focused on creating distinct personalities for the humanoid robots to reflect different age groups, enhancing the overall performance with varied movements and expressions [7]. - The design process included capturing the movements of child performers to inform the robots' actions, resulting in a diverse range of character representations on stage [7]. Group 4: Future Prospects - Following the successful performance, Songyan Power aims to expand the application of their humanoid and bionic robots into various sectors, including education, cultural tourism, and entertainment [9].

Group 1 - The 2025 Sustainable Global Leaders Conference will be held from October 16 to 18 in the Expo Park of Huangpu District, Shanghai [1] Group 2 - Wang Chuang, partner and senior vice president of Zhiyuan Robotics, stated that the initial goal of robots is to achieve human-like capabilities, progressing from humanoid to superhuman levels [3] - Currently, the industry is still in the humanoid stage, with robots lacking strong coherence in hardware and motion control [3] - Wang emphasized that there is a significant gap to reach human-like levels, particularly in sensitivity to touch and temperature, which robots currently do not possess [3]
